The phrase "analytical roots"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the foundational or underlying principles of analytical thinking or methods in various contexts, such as mathematics, science, or philosophy.
Example: "To fully understand the theory, we must explore its analytical roots and how they influence current practices."
Alternatives: "foundational analysis" or "underlying principles of analysis".
